Delivered new to Robert Bosch GmbH on the Swiss register as HB-VGF on 11 Sep 1979. To the USA as N7062B on 09 May 1995. To Russia as RA-02809 on 13 Dec 1995. Back to the US as N62EA on 25 Sep 1998. To N416RD on 22 Mar 1999. To Ireland as EI-WJN on 25 May 2000. To Senegal as 6V-AIM on 16 Aug 2012. Crashed into the sea 110km of the coast of Senegal on 05 Sep 2015 after collision with 737-800 3C-LLY. Britannia's new Boeing 767 hangar is under construction in the background.

Operated by Shannon-based Westair, this aircraft later became 6V-AIM. It was lost when on 5 September 2015, while on a medical transportation flight from Ouagadougou to Dakar, it was involved in mid-air collision with a Ceiba International Boeing 737 over Senegal. The 737 suffered minimal damage but the BAe125 failed to respond to ATC and flew on to crash in the sea 60 nautical miles west of Dakar.
